Why isn't my clinic in Google's AI Overview?

Most clinics are absent from Google's AI Overview because their key facts aren't machine-readable: pricing hidden in images or “book a consult” buttons, FAQs buried in JavaScript toggles, no page matching the question being asked, and no corroborating source. The AI names the clinics whose information it can extract and confirm — usually a small minority in any given city.

Google’s AI Overview writes an answer by pulling extractable facts from pages it trusts. If your pricing is an image, your FAQ is a toggle the crawler can’t open, or you simply don’t have a page about the question being asked, there is nothing for the AI to lift — so it names a competitor who does.

In our review of live AI Overviews across dozens of Dallas–Fort Worth cities, the answer named a clinic in nearly every city, but only a handful of clinics per city were named — and the same few practices won across many cities by doing one thing consistently: publishing readable cost pages.

The fix is rarely a bigger ad budget. It’s making your real facts readable: a dedicated, plain-text page for the question, an inline FAQ, machine-readable pricing, and a corroborating listing. Being early matters — in most cities the spot is still open.
